About the role

In this role you will provide full-spectrum Acquisition Logistics Support to the Helicopter Division within the US Air Force Life Cycle Management Center at Wright-Patterson AFB in Dayton, Ohio.

In this roll, you will assist in managing and organizing resources and personnel needed to efficiently and effectively meet the objectives of each task, as well as exploring new approaches as applicable within the performance of these tasks.

Essential Job Functions:

You will collect and analyze data to provide advice and recommend solutions; provide technical expertise, recommendations, and advisory assistance to the Government in the day-to-day management of the 12 product support/integrated logistics support (ILS) elements:  Sustaining/Systems Engineering; Design Interface; Supply Support; Maintenance Planning and Management; Support Equipment/Automatic Test Systems; Facilities; Packaging, Handling, Storage and Transportation; Technical Data Management/ Technical Orders; Manpower and Personnel; Training; Computer Resources; and Protection of Critical Program Information (CPI) and Anti-Tamper Provisions. You will draft documentation support by identifying product support concerns, risks, and issues; providing recommended courses of action, routinely reviewing, and monitoring all product support elements; and performing analyses to ensure program supportability.

You will provide acquisition logistics support by preparing for and participating in program reviews, meetings and/or working groups, as requested by the Government. You will assist by gathering and compiling information to support briefings/working group meetings, preparing briefing charts, assisting in finalizing meeting minutes, and tracking action item resolution.

You will assist by preparing and coordinating correspondence and reports.

You will provide acquisition logistics support by assisting in the preparation of budget estimates and evaluation of cost, schedules, performance, and program risks.

You will assist the Government by providing advisory support for the evaluation of change proposals, draft directives, military specifications, and standards for logistics program impacts resulting from each proposed change.

You will provide advisory assistance to the Government for assembling Original Equipment Manufacturer (OEM)/Supplier CPARS inputs. You will provide advisory assistance and draft documentation support for efforts to include, but not limited to, briefings, letters, and planning/coordination support for meetings.

You will provide advisory assistance and draft documentation support by conducting research and performing analysis necessary to assist in determining the ability of hardware/software designs to meet rotary wing system reliability, maintainability, availability, deployability, sustainability, survivability, standardization, and interoperability requirements.

You will assist with monitoring the operation and maintenance of the fielded rotary wing system and assessing if it meets reliability, maintainability, and availability metrics.

You will assist in monitoring all maintenance planning activities related to field support.

You will assist in monitoring OEM/Supplier Interim Contractor Support (ICS) planning for the weapon system until it becomes organically, or contractor supported.

You will provide advisory assistance by performing warranty technical and management support.

You will provide advisory assistance and draft documentation support by monitoring/tracking supply support requirements and providing recommendations designed to ensure the required supplies to establish an organic rotary wing capability are properly procured, stock listed and available to meet reliability, availability, maintainability, supportability, and deployability requirements.

You will provide advisory assistance by ensuring Item Unique Identification (IUID) requirements are included in all applicable acquisition documentation.

You will provide advisory assistance and draft documentation support in the development of the maintenance concept and requirements for the life cycle for all levels of maintenance.

You will provide advisory assistance and draft documentation supporting the preparation of plans necessary to activate bases receiving new rotary wing aircraft and equipment.

You will provide recommendations and advisory assistance to the Government in the Depot Maintenance Activation Planning (DMAP) process, source of repair analysis decisions, and depot maintenance inter-servicing decisions.
